My ABS TCS and Slip lights are all on all the time in my 2000 Maxima SE. Pep Boys diagnosed this to be Error 61 relay motor failure. Went to nissan to buy relay $28.00 Installed it in both banks to test and see if one is at fault. No change. Any suggestions?
I don't know what you bought or "installed in both banks".
Code 61 is a piece installed on the ABS unit itself and there is only one of them per car.
There are also 3 fuses used by the ABS, Fuse # 31 (10 amp) din the car by your left knee, bottom row 1st one from the right. Then there are fuses D and E, both 40 amp. They are located under the hood by the battery, The cover labels them ABS SOL and ABS MTR.
